Frequently Asked Questions
What features should I look for in a camping mattress for kids?
A camping mattress for kids should prioritize comfort, insulation, and durability. Look for mattresses with memory foam, a waterproof cover, and easy portability to make camping trips more enjoyable.
How do I choose the right size camping mattress for my child?
Select a mattress that fits your child’s size and sleeping preferences. A standard children’s camping mattress should be around 60 inches long and 24 inches wide, ensuring enough space for comfort without being too bulky for transportation.
How can I maintain my child’s camping mattress to ensure its longevity?
To prolong the life of a camping mattress, regularly clean its cover and store it in a cool, dry place. Remove any stains promptly, and follow the manufacturer’s cleaning instructions to prevent damage to the material.
What is the ideal thickness for a camping mattress for kids?
An ideal thickness for a children’s camping mattress usually ranges from 2 to 4 inches. This thickness provides sufficient cushioning and support for side sleepers, ensuring a good night’s sleep during outdoor adventures.
Can I use a camping mattress indoors as well as outdoors?
Yes, many camping mattresses are suitable for indoor use, providing additional sleeping options at home. To maximize versatility, consider a mattress that combines comfort for outdoor camping with functionality for sleepovers or guests at home.
How do I ensure my child’s camping mattress provides proper insulation?
Check the R-value of the mattress, which indicates its insulation effectiveness. For cooler weather camping, look for a mattress with an R-value of at least 3, ensuring your child’s mattress keeps them warm during colder nights.
